On Wed, Jun 03, 2020 at 02:15:16PM -0700, Matt Roper wrote:
> RKL uses the same BW_BUDDY programming table as TGL, but programs the
> values into a single set BUDDY0 set of registers rather than the
> BUDDY1/BUDDY2 sets used by TGL.

Maybe we just want some kind of HAS_ABOX() so we could use the same
thing here and in the ABOX_CTL programming?

> di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/display/intel_display_power.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/display/intel_display_power.c
> index 72312b67b57a..2c1ce50b572b 100644
> --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/display/intel_display_power.c
> +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/display/intel_display_power.c
> @@ -5254,7 +5254,7 @@ static void tgl_bw_buddy_init(struct drm_i915_private *dev_priv)
>  	enum intel_dram_type type = dev_priv->dram_info.type;
>  	u8 num_channels = dev_priv->dram_info.num_channels;
>  	const struct buddy_page_mask *table;
> -	int i;
> +	int config, min_buddy, max_buddy, i;
>  
>  	if (IS_TGL_REVID(dev_priv, TGL_REVID_A0, TGL_REVID_B0))
>  		/* Wa_1409767108: tgl */
> @@ -5262,29 +5262,35 @@ static void tgl_bw_buddy_init(struct drm_i915_private *dev_priv)
>  	else
>  		table = tgl_buddy_page_masks;
>  
> -	for (i = 0; table[i].page_mask != 0; i++)
> -		if (table[i].num_channels == num_channels &&
> -		    table[i].type == type)
> +	if (IS_ROCKETLAKE(dev_priv)) {
> +		min_buddy = max_buddy = 0;
> +	} else {
> +		min_buddy = 1;
> +		max_buddy = 2;
> +	}
> +
> +	for (config = 0; table[config].page_mask != 0; config++)
> +		if (table[config].num_channels == num_channels &&
> +		    table[config].type == type)
>  			break;
>  
> -	if (table[i].page_mask == 0) {
> +	if (table[config].page_mask == 0) {
>  		drm_dbg(&dev_priv->drm,
>  			"Unknown memory configuration; disabling address buddy logic.\n");
> -		intel_de_write(dev_priv, BW_BUDDY1_CTL, BW_BUDDY_DISABLE);
> -		intel_de_write(dev_priv, BW_BUDDY2_CTL, BW_BUDDY_DISABLE);
> +		for (i = min_buddy; i <= max_buddy; i++)
> +			intel_de_write(dev_priv, BW_BUDDY_CTL(i),
> +				       BW_BUDDY_DISABLE);
>  	} else {
> -		intel_de_write(dev_priv, BW_BUDDY1_PAGE_MASK,
> -			       table[i].page_mask);
> -		intel_de_write(dev_priv, BW_BUDDY2_PAGE_MASK,
> -			       table[i].page_mask);
> -
> -		/* Wa_22010178259:tgl */
> -		intel_de_rmw(dev_priv, BW_BUDDY1_CTL,
> -			     BW_BUDDY_TLB_REQ_TIMER_MASK,
> -			     REG_FIELD_PREP(BW_BUDDY_TLB_REQ_TIMER_MASK, 0x8));
> -		intel_de_rmw(dev_priv, BW_BUDDY2_CTL,
> -			     BW_BUDDY_TLB_REQ_TIMER_MASK,
> -			     REG_FIELD_PREP(BW_BUDDY_TLB_REQ_TIMER_MASK, 0x8));
> +		for (i = min_buddy; i <= max_buddy; i++) {
> +			intel_de_write(dev_priv, BW_BUDDY_PAGE_MASK(i),
> +				       table[config].page_mask);
> +
> +			/* Wa_22010178259:tgl,rkl */
> +			intel_de_rmw(dev_priv, BW_BUDDY_CTL(i),
> +				     BW_BUDDY_TLB_REQ_TIMER_MASK,
> +				     REG_FIELD_PREP(BW_BUDDY_TLB_REQ_TIMER_MASK,
> +						    0x8));
> +		}
>  	}
>  }
>  
> di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_reg.h b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_reg.h
> index 578cfe11cbb9..3e79cefc510a 100644
> --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_reg.h
> +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_reg.h
> @@ -7837,13 +7837,19 @@ enum {
>  #define  WAIT_FOR_PCH_RESET_ACK		(1 << 1)
>  #define  WAIT_FOR_PCH_FLR_ACK		(1 << 0)
>  
> -#define BW_BUDDY1_CTL			_MMIO(0x45140)
> -#define BW_BUDDY2_CTL			_MMIO(0x45150)
> +#define _BW_BUDDY0_CTL			0x45130
> +#define _BW_BUDDY1_CTL			0x45140
> +#define BW_BUDDY_CTL(x)			_MMIO(_PICK_EVEN(x, \
> +							 _BW_BUDDY0_CTL, \
> +							 _BW_BUDDY1_CTL))
>  #define   BW_BUDDY_DISABLE		REG_BIT(31)
>  #define   BW_BUDDY_TLB_REQ_TIMER_MASK	REG_GENMASK(21, 16)
>  
> -#define BW_BUDDY1_PAGE_MASK		_MMIO(0x45144)
> -#define BW_BUDDY2_PAGE_MASK		_MMIO(0x45154)
> +#define _BW_BUDDY0_PAGE_MASK		0x45134
> +#define _BW_BUDDY1_PAGE_MASK		0x45144
> +#define BW_BUDDY_PAGE_MASK(x)		_MMIO(_PICK_EVEN(x, \
> +							 _BW_BUDDY0_PAGE_MASK, \
> +							 _BW_BUDDY1_PAGE_MASK))
>  
>  #define HSW_NDE_RSTWRN_OPT	_MMIO(0x46408)
>  #define  RESET_PCH_HANDSHAKE_ENABLE	(1 << 4)
